Leadership: What Makes a Good Leader?

A good leader is able to effectively communicate and provide vision.

John Maxwell, a national author and speaker on leadership, says that everything rises and falls on leadership. According to businesslink.gov, effective leadership is the most important aspect of having a successful business. Good leadership provides clear vision, exhibits integrity and is able to govern people effectively. Certain attributes and qualities are attributed to good leadership, which produces productive teams, efficient systems and a positive corporate culture.

  1. Definition

    • A leader is someone who has influence over a group of people. This can be an executive, a pop star or an employee who has the ability to influence coworkers' thoughts, feelings and beliefs. A leader does not need a title to be considered one. He simply needs influence.

    Qualities

    • Qualities that every good leader possesses are integrity, dedication, giving credit where it's due, being in touch with the human spirit, openness, fairness, assertiveness and a sense of humor. Integrity is the ability of a person to do what he says he will do and maintain honesty personally and publicly. A good leader will not take credit for accomplishments that have been achieved because of other people's hard work. A good leader understands the human spirit in individuals, and pays attention to emotional, physical and mental needs. Being assertive, maintaining an open mind and being honest and able to handle difficult situations with a sense of humor all make a good leader.

    Actions

    • Leaders listen, motivate, delegate and provide vision. Effective listening is an important action point good leaders must put into practice. Listening skills can be enhanced through practice and education. A leader motivates those under her to work harder and inspires them to be more productive. Delegating tasks and goals to people who can accomplish them is another leadership action point. Providing a vision that is clear and comprehensive is an important action of an effective leader.

    Training

    • Good leaders are in constant leadership training through personal development. Good leaders involve themselves in accountability groups, attend leadership conferences and read books that strengthen their ability to lead. They are self-motivated and take personal responsibility to continually educate themselves so they can better their personal and professional leadership ability.

    Consideration

    • In order for a leader to improve his leadership skills, he should participate in a leadership assessment performed by a professional leadership consultant. A leadership consultant will evaluate the leader's goals, performance and effectiveness, identify areas of strength and weakness, and provide an action plan to make improvements.
